The One Sick Wolf

Once upon a time 

There was one sick wolf,

He walked down a road

Even though he had a cold.

He smelled a stinky pig from a house of straw,

and then he knocked on the door and started to make a call:

"I'm sick! I'm sick!

Let me in! Let me in!"

But the pig peered in his keyhole and said:

"No! No! No!

Not by the hairs on my chinny chin chin!"

So the wolf started sneezing after telling the truth

With a huff, huff, huff, and a great achoo!

Then the pig's straw house fell down with a boom

And the wolf knew well he was gonna get accused.

The pig ran down to the second pig's house

And the wolf began to follow with a snuff and a pout.

He knocked on the door to the house made of sticks

As he promised himself that the straw house will be fixed

"I'm sick! I'm sick!

Let me in! Let me in"

And the pigs started to say:

"No! No! No!

Not by the hairs on our chinny chin chin!"

Then the wolf started to sneeze after telling the truth

With a huff, huff, huff, and a great achoo!

Then the pigs' stick house came down with a boom

And the wolf knew well he was gonna get accused.

 The pigs ran down to the last pig's house

And the wolf just followed with a snuff and a frown.

So he knocked on the door to the house made of bricks

And he made another promise that the houses will be fixed

"I'm sick! I'm sick!

Let me in! Let me in!"

And the little pigs said:

"No! No! No!

Not by the hairs on our chinny chin chin!"

And the wolf started to sneeze after telling the truth

With a huff, huff, huff and a great achoo!

But the pigs' brick house didn't crash with a boom

And the wolf stopped to rest then decided to prove

So he climbed to the chimney which was way up high

And the pigs got ready to boil him alive

Then the wolf came down with a giant clump

And the pigs boiled him down and ate him up.

 

The End
